Boma National Park is a protected area in eastern South Sudan near the Ethiopian border. It was established in 1977 and covers 22,800 km 2 (8,800 sq mi) of grasslands and floodplains. [1]

Boma National Parkis in the Greater Upper Nileregion of South Sudan. Understandedit With an extraordinary abundance of wildlife, the 22,800-square-kilometre (8,800 sq mi) Boma National Park was created in 1977, but since that time has essentially existed as a park in name only.

Boma National Park is located in eastern South Sudan, close to the Ethiopian border. (On the other side of the border is the Gambela National Park of Ethiopia, which is home to a similar flora and fauna as Boma National Park.)

Boma National Park is 2,280,000 hectareas (5,631,600 acres) in size. This vast park has virtually no roads or park ranger outposts. Mostly flat it is crossed by many small streams and swamps. White-eared Kob and Zebra in Boma National Park before the civil war began. Today there are few zebra, but 800,000 to 1 million Kob are estimated in the park.

Description The Boma-Badingilo Migratory Landscape ('the landscape') covers an estimated area of 37,500 km 2. The landscape consists of Boma and Badingilo National Parks on either sides of a large expanse of savannah habitats. To the west lies Badingilo (8,935km 2) and to the east is Boma (19,747km 2 ).
